Special Precautions
Information for Patients: Patients receiving Zadaxin treatment should be directed in its use and informed of the benefits and risks associated with treatment. If home use is prescribed, a puncture-resistant container for the disposal of used syringes and needles should be supplied to the patient. Patients should be thoroughly instructed in the importance of proper disposal and cautioned against any reuse of syringes or needles.
Carcinogenicity, Mutagenicity & Impairment of Fertility: Long-term studies with thymosin α1 have not been done to determine carcinogenicity. Mutagenicity studies with thymosin α1 showed no adverse findings.
Use in pregnancy: Teratology studies in mice and rabbits have shown no differences in fetal abnormalities in control animals and animals given thymosin α1. It is not known whether Zadaxin can cause fetal harm when administered to pregnant women or can affect reproduction capacity. Zadaxin should be given to pregnant women only if the benefits clearly outweigh the risks.
Use in lactation: It is not known whether Zadaxin is excreted in human milk. Because many drugs are excreted in human milk, caution should be exercised when Zadaxin is administered to a nursing woman.
Use in children: Safety and effectiveness have not been established in patients <18 years.
